Abstract:
This study examined green transportation and sustainability performance of petroleum tanker drivers in Rivers State. The study utilized the positivism research philosophy and the correlational research design. The population of this study comprised 438 petroleum tanker drivers that are duly registered with the Petroleum Tanker Drivers Association of Nigeria, Rivers State Chapter. The purposive sampling technique was adopted where 164 petroleum tankers drivers were selected for the study based on the criteria that they practice green transportation. The unit of analysis consisted of senior tanker drivers with a minimum of 15 years driving experience. A structured questionnaire was used to collect data from the respondents while descriptive statistics, Spearman Rank Order Correlation Coefficient (rho) and the SPSS version 24 were used for data analysis. The findings revealed that route optimization is significantly related to environmental and economic performance of petroleum tanker drivers in Rivers State. Loading optimization is also significantly related to environmental and economic performance of petroleum tanker drivers in Rivers State. The study equally revealed that green tanker utilization is significantly related to environmental and economic performance of petroleum tanker drivers in Rivers State. Based on the findings, it was concluded that green transportation such as route optimization, loading optimization and green tanker utilization positively and significantly enhance the sustainability performance of petroleum tanker drivers in Rivers State. Based on the conclusion, it was recommended that petroleum tanker drivers in Rivers State should practice green transportation such as route optimization, loading optimization and green tanker utilization as it would improve their sustainability performance.
